Local gardeners teach Pensacola residents to grow their own food!

Local gardeners Renee and Tom Perry are master gardeners who grow most of their own food in the East Hill community of Pensacola.  As veteran gardeners and members of the Pensacola Organic Gardening Club, Tom and Renee put their years of gardening experience to use helping local area residents grow their own bountiful garden.

In these lessons, Tom and Renee cover the basics from where to put your garden and how to prepare your soil, to more challenging aspects of gardening including planting for the season and how to prevent pests.  

They give recommendations for on what to grow, when to grow it, and where to pick up the best supplies.
